上一页 1 ··· 3 4 5 6 7
摘要: 使用这个工具类,可以完成父类,基类,方法,字段,无论什么权限都可以调用.package com.reflect; /** * 基类 * @author jianghui */ public class GrandParent { public String publicField = "1"; String defaultField = "2"; protecte... 阅读全文
posted @ 2017-06-10 18:56 edgedance 阅读(1357) 评论(0) 推荐(0) 编辑
摘要: 权声明:本文为博主原创文章,未经博主允许不得转载。package com.reflect.other; import java.io.Serializable; /** * 简单pojo类(测试用,无具体意义) * * @author edgewalk * @date 2017年6月5日 */ public class Person implements Serializable ... 阅读全文
posted @ 2017-06-10 18:55 edgedance 阅读(1245) 评论(0) 推荐(0) 编辑
摘要: Logger来自log4j自己的包。如果用Logger.getLogger,需要一个log4j的jar包,用此方式你只能依靠log4j:private static Logger logger = Logger.getLogger(“paymentLog”);LogFactory来自common-logging包。如果用LogFactory.getLog,你可以用任何实现了通用日志接口的日志记录器... 阅读全文
posted @ 2017-06-10 18:53 edgedance 阅读(3080) 评论(0) 推荐(0) 编辑
摘要: 简介Semaphore(信号量)是用来控制同时访问特定资源的线程数量,它通过协调各个线程,以保证合理的使用公共资源。很多年以来,我都觉得从字面上很难理解Semaphore所表达的含义,只能把它比作是控制流量的红绿灯,比如XX马路要限制流量,只允许同时有一百辆车在这条路上行使,其他的都必须在路口等待,所以前一百辆车会看到绿灯,可以开进这条马路,后面的车会看到红灯,不能驶入XX马路,但是如果前一... 阅读全文
posted @ 2017-06-09 00:48 edgedance 阅读(695) 评论(0) 推荐(0) 编辑
摘要: CountDownLatch,一个同步辅助类,在完成一组其他线程汇总执行的操作前,它允许一个或多个线程一直等待主要方法: public CountDownLatch(int count); 构造方法参数指定了计数的次数 public void countDowm(): 当前线程调用此方法,则计数器减1 public void await(); 调用此方... 阅读全文
posted @ 2017-06-09 00:44 edgedance 阅读(207) 评论(0) 推荐(0) 编辑
摘要: My ThreadLocal 1概述 java.lang.ThreadLocal 当使用ThreadLocal维护变量时,ThreadLocal为每个使用该变量的线程提供独立的变量副本,所以每一个线程都可以独立地改变自己的副本,而不会影响其它线程所对应的副本。 2方法 public void set(T value) 设置当前线程的线程局部变... 阅读全文
posted @ 2017-06-09 00:36 edgedance 阅读(240) 评论(0) 推荐(0) 编辑
摘要: 实际项目中pom.xml依赖写法: Maven 安装 JAR 包的命令是: 例如我的这个spring-context-support-3.1.0.RELEASE.jar 文件放在了"D:\mvn\"中 则命令为(在cmd中执行): mvn install:install-file -Dfile=D: 阅读全文
posted @ 2017-06-08 01:58 edgedance 阅读(391) 评论(0) 推荐(0) 编辑
摘要: 不同的Linux之间copy文件常用有3种方法: 第一种就是ftp,也就是其中一台Linux安装ftpServer,这样可以另外一台使用ftp的client程序来进行文件的copy。 第二种方法就是采用samba服务,类似Windows文件copy 的方式来操作,比较简洁方便。 第三种就是利用scp 阅读全文
posted @ 2017-06-08 01:06 edgedance 阅读(353) 评论(0) 推荐(0) 编辑
上一页 1 ··· 3 4 5 6 7